Longest Substring K Distinct

Medium
Python
def longest_substring_k_distinct(s,k):
    count={}; l=best=0
    for r,c in enumerate(s):
        count[c]=count.get(c,0)+1
        while len(count)>k:
            count[s[l]]-=1
            if count[s[l]]==0: del count[s[l]]
            l+=1
        best=max(best,r-l+1)
    return best
Java
public int lengthOfLongestSubstringKDistinct(String s,int k){
    Map<Character,Integer> count=new HashMap<>();
    int l=0,best=0;
    for(int r=0;r<s.length();r++){
        count.put(s.charAt(r),count.getOrDefault(s.charAt(r),0)+1);
        while(count.size()>k){
            count.put(s.charAt(l),count.get(s.charAt(l))-1);
            if(count.get(s.charAt(l))==0) count.remove(s.charAt(l));
            l++;
        } best=Math.max(best,r-l+1);
    } return best;
}

Key Insight

Python del vs Java remove(). Variable window logic identical.

Python → Java Differences

  • del vs map.remove()
  • dict.get() vs getOrDefault()
  • Variable window with freq map
